Cost Inflation Index (CII): Meaning, Table, and Calculation

The cost Inflation Index is one of the important concepts in Indian taxation, particularly in computing long-term capital gains. It inflates the original cost of the assets to account for the inflationary effect, thereby reducing the taxable profit on their sale. Hassle-free GST Registration via Aadhaar in These 4 States

The Indian government, to strengthen the Goods and Services Tax (GST) registration process and prevent fraudulent activities, has introduced a new system for identity verification in four states: Haryana, Manipur, Meghalaya, and Tripura.
